It looks like a placeholder that someone entered and then forgot to update. I can see someone creating the book doing that. But, are you saying all the books you add to calibre have this in the comments? The only way I can think that would happen is if the template used when adding the book sets the comments to this. What does the "Adding books" page of the preferences look like? Do you have the "Read metadata from file content rather than file name" option selected? This was mentioned early in the thread, but, I don't see a response from you.
As an experiment, take one of the books with bad metadata after the import. Then populate it with something. It doesn't matter what, just set it to something different than what it was imported with. Then do a "Save to disk". That will create a copy of the book with the updated metadata. Then, delete the book in the library and add the save-to-disk copy. What does the metadata look like? Is it what you entered?
